Gretchen Adams, Founder, Speaker, Coach, and Instructor at Taking the Lead Today, joins Matt and Garrett to explore the intricacies of real estate business transitions. As an expert in succession planning, Gretchen shares invaluable insights gained from her extensive experience guiding agents through the process of exiting their businesses. In this episode, she covers everything from smoothly passing on client relationships and the importance of early planning to mental preparation and creating systems that ensure continuity while maintaining a high-quality referral experience.
This episode is for everyone—because you never know when life might take you in a new direction. Having a succession plan will allow you to capitalize on the hard work you've put into building your business.
Pay special attention to Gretchen's insights on the four pillars of business transition. She explains how assessing your mindset, documenting standard practices, and delegating effectively are essential steps to a successful transition. Gretchen also clarifies how to build trust between retiring and acquiring agents, rank client relationships for personalized handoffs, and create a clear strategy that aligns both parties' business practices. Ultimately, this episode offers practical advice on building a business that operates independently of its founder and highlights the importance of proactive planning—not last-minute decisions—to ensure a seamless transition that benefits everyone involved.
